About Schools in Prairieville, Louisiana

Prairieville, Louisiana is home to 10 schools, including 10 public schools. The city's schools span 7 elementary schools, 3 middle schools.

With an average rating of 8.4 out of 10, schools in Prairieville perform strongly on the MySchoolScout composite scale, which measures academic achievement, student growth, equity, and school environment.

The highest-performing school in Prairieville is Bullion Primary School with a composite score of 9.1/10, demonstrating strong academic outcomes and school quality metrics.

Prairieville is served by 1 school district: Ascension Parish. These districts collectively serve 24,683 students.

Prairieville's community shows 35% bachelor's degree attainment with a median household income of $114,707. The poverty rate in the area is 5.8%.

Community Profile

Prairieville has a median household income of $114,707. It is an area where 35%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$295,200, with a median rent of $1,245/month. The local poverty rate of 5.8% is relatively low. The average commute for residents is 32 minutes. Source: U.S. Census ACS 2022 5-Year Estimates.
